What happens when a childhood star, who once lit up our screens with laughter and catchy tunes, navigates the complexities of fatherhood and personal struggles? The life of Jared Drake Bell, known to many as Drake Bell, is a story of fame, family, and the trials of growing up in the public eye.
Born on June 27, 1986, in Newport Beach, California, Bell's journey began at the tender age of five, marking the start of a career that would see him transition from child actor to a multi-faceted entertainer. Bell's career trajectory is a testament to his adaptability, as he transitioned from television to music, navigating the ever-shifting landscape of the entertainment industry. The early exposure to acting, starting in the 1990s, shaped his foundation. His role in "The Amanda Show" alongside Amanda Bynes, laid the groundwork for his breakthrough role in "Drake & Josh," which catapulted him to teen idol status. The personal life of Drake Bell also experienced its own unique turns. In March 2019, he secretly married Janet Von Schmeling, a relationship that remained under wraps until June 2021. During this time, the couple welcomed their son, Jeremy Drake Bell, in June 2021, marking a new chapter for the actor. However, the marriage was short-lived, and the couple officially separated, with Janet filing for divorce, citing irreconcilable differences.
Drake Bell's role in the public consciousness has been a complex interplay of nostalgia and current events. His career, beginning in the early 1990s, saw him in various television and film roles. He appeared in shows like "Home Improvement" and "Seinfeld." The pinnacle of his career was "Drake & Josh," which became a cultural phenomenon for a generation. The show became the hallmark of his career and elevated him to teen idol status. This fame, however, was accompanied by its own set of challenges. While "Drake & Josh" brought Bell immense popularity, it also highlighted the often-complicated transition of child actors. Bell's involvement in the new "Quiet on Set" docuseries exposed the darker side of the entertainment industry, shedding light on the abuse he and other young stars experienced.
